What people use each for
The jobs each tool is most often brought in to do.
Nasuni
- Consolidating file servers across many branch offices onto one namespace without shipping data between sitesnot Veeam Kasten for Kubernetes
- Replacing a NAS plus backup plus offsite replication stack with a single recovery modelnot Veeam Kasten for Kubernetes
- Engineering or media teams in different regions who need to work on the same large project filesnot Veeam Kasten for Kubernetes
- An organisation that has been hit by ransomware on file shares and needs version level rollback rather than tape restoresnot Veeam Kasten for Kubernetes
Veeam Kasten for Kubernetes
- A platform team that must prove to auditors it can restore a production namespace, not just its disksnot Nasuni
- Migrating a stateful application from on-premises OpenShift to a managed cloud Kubernetes servicenot Nasuni
- Protecting Kubernetes workloads to an immutable object store so ransomware cannot delete the backupsnot Nasuni
- A team using operators and custom resources that volume-snapshot tools silently fail to capturenot Nasuni
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Nasuni
- Subscription is based on managed capacity, so cold data that would cost almost nothing in an archive tier keeps paying the full platform rate, and there is limited incentive structure to delete.
- Every site needs an appliance, virtual or physical, which is a footprint and a patching obligation at locations that previously had only a file server or nothing.
- A read that misses the local cache is fetched from object storage, so the first access to a cold large file is at cloud latency and users experience it as the system being slow at random.
- Global file lock serialises access across regions, so genuinely collaborative editing of the same large files still involves waiting for another site to release the lock rather than merging.
- The object storage underneath is your contract, so API transaction and egress charges from Azure or AWS land on your cloud bill and are not covered by the Nasuni subscription you were quoted against.
Veeam Kasten for Kubernetes
- Licensing is per worker node, so clusters designed with many small nodes for scheduling flexibility pay considerably more than the same capacity in fewer large nodes.
- The free Starter edition is scale limited and community supported, so it works for evaluation and small clusters but there is no gentle upgrade path when production grows past the limit.
- Backup performance depends on the underlying CSI driver snapshot capability, so on storage without proper CSI snapshot support it falls back to slower generic copying.
- Restores into a different cluster need matching custom resource definitions and operator versions present beforehand, so cross-cluster mobility is less automatic than the marketing suggests.
- Kasten protects Kubernetes only, so organisations with mixed virtual machine and container estates run it alongside a separate backup product and manage two retention policies and two sets of evidence.

Answered from the vendors’ own pages
Nasuni: Do I still need a backup product?
That is the pitch: continuous versioning in object storage replaces the backup schedule for file data. Databases and virtual machines still need their own tooling.
Veeam Kasten for Kubernetes: Is Kasten K10 still a product?
It is now sold as Veeam Kasten for Kubernetes. The kasten.io domain redirects to Veeam and the documentation still lives at docs.kasten.io.
Nasuni: Who owns the storage account?
You do. Nasuni writes into object storage you contract for, which also means the cloud provider bills you directly for it.
Veeam Kasten for Kubernetes: Is there a free edition?
Yes, the Starter edition is free and functionally complete but limited on scale and support, aimed at evaluation and small non-production clusters.
Nasuni: How fast is recovery of a whole site?
An appliance can be serving files within hours because data is pulled on demand, but performance stays degraded while the cache refills.
Veeam Kasten for Kubernetes: How is Enterprise licensed?
Per worker node. Count your nodes, not your capacity, before comparing quotes, because node sizing directly changes the price.
Nasuni: Is pricing published?
No. Nasuni sells through quotes based on managed capacity and site count, so comparisons need a real proposal rather than a list price.
